How you can help dogs at APROP
Volunteer your time
Walk the Dogs: Morning walks happen from 8:00 am to 10:30 am. Whether you're experienced or new to dog walking, APROP’s friendly team will guide you. Spending time with these furry companions is as good for your heart as it is for theirs. In the colder winter months, it's also possible to walk the dogs in the afternoon from 15:00 pm.
Housekeeping: Keep the shelter spick and span, ensuring the dogs are comfortable and well-cared for: they feed the dogs, take care of their medication if needed and work on their socialization. Shifts run from 8:00–11:30 am or 16:00–19:00 pm.
Both roles give you the chance to connect with these loving animals and give them the care they deserve.
